#360e6d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#360e6d is composed of 21.2% red, 5.5%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.5% cyan, 87.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 265.3 degrees, a saturation of 77.2% and a lightness of 24.1%. #360e6d color hex could be obtained by blending #6c1cda with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#360e6d color description : Very dark violet.

#360e6d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#360e6d has RGB values of R:54, G:14,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 3542637.
